A Postgraduate Certificate in Communication Skills for Grief Counseling equips professionals with advanced communication techniques specifically tailored to supporting bereaved individuals. The program focuses on developing empathy, active listening skills, and effective verbal and nonverbal communication strategies crucial for grief counseling.
Learning outcomes typically include mastering sensitive communication in difficult situations, understanding various grief reactions, and applying appropriate therapeutic communication models. Students learn to navigate complex emotional landscapes and build therapeutic rapport with grieving clients. This program often incorporates practical exercises and role-playing to enhance these skills.
The duration of a Postgraduate Certificate in Communication Skills for Grief Counseling varies depending on the institution, but it usually spans several months to a year, often delivered part-time to accommodate working professionals. The program's flexible structure often includes online learning modules and in-person workshops.
